In a gripping game at George M. Steinbrenner Field, the Yankees overcame an early pitching challenge and an ejection drama to defeat the Rays 6-3. Ben Rice emerged as a star, recording his first four-hit night while the Yankees bullpen managed to hold off the Rays despite multiple bases-loaded situations. This win is pivotal for the Yankees as they continue to build momentum in the season. Jazz Chisholm Jr.'s ejection added a layer of tension, showcasing the competitive spirit of the game.
